add server info endpoint

This commit is contained in:
miloschwartz
2026-01-18 12:19:07 -08:00
parent a56fcc0fba
commit 89928c753c
3 changed files with 64 additions and 0 deletions

View File

@@ -18,6 +18,7 @@ import * as apiKeys from "./apiKeys";
import * as logs from "./auditLogs";
import * as newt from "./newt";
import * as olm from "./olm";
import * as serverInfo from "./serverInfo";
import HttpCode from "@server/types/HttpCode";
import {
verifyAccessTokenAccess,
@@ -712,6 +713,8 @@ authenticated.get(
authenticated.get(`/org/:orgId/overview`, verifyOrgAccess, org.getOrgOverview);
authenticated.get(`/server-info`, serverInfo.getServerInfo);
authenticated.post(
`/supporter-key/validate`,
supporterKey.validateSupporterKey